As one of the largest sources of funding and knowledge for developing countries, the WBG is a unique partnership of five global institutions dedicated to ending poverty, increasing shared prosperity, and promoting sustainable development. With 189 member countries and more than 120 offices worldwide, the WBG works with public and private sector partners, investing in groundbreaking projects and using data, research, and technology to develop solutions to the most urgent global challenges.
The International Finance Corporation (IFC), a member of the World Bank Group, is the largest global development institution focused on the private sector in emerging markets. We work in more than 100 countries, using our capital, expertise, and influence to create markets and opportunities in developing countries. In fiscal year 2025, IFC committed a record $71.7 billion to private companies and financial institutions in developing countries, leveraging private sector solutions, and mobilizing private capital to create a world free of poverty on a livable planet. IFC is seeking an Operations Analyst, based in Belgrade, to cover the Western Balkans region, specifically Albania, Bosnia & Herzegovina, Kosovo, Montenegro, North Macedonia, and Serbia. As a key member of the Regional Team, the Operations Analyst will be responsible for supporting the Regional Manager and Country Officers based in the region. This role will involve research, analytical work, and operational support related to IFC's activities across the six countries. The Analyst will also support IFC's efforts in detailed portfolio analysis of investments and advisory services with sponsors and clients based in the region. Additionally, the role includes mapping the business community across the Western Balkans in various sectors, including but not limited to infrastructure and natural resources, manufacturing, agribusiness and services, financial institutions, and VC/Funds.
